1. Law Library Renovations

The Law Library will be undergoing some renovations in the foyer area over the next few weeks, starting on Monday November 25 and lasting for not more than 2 or 3 weeks. The week of Nov 25 should not involve much noise or disruption, but in the following week there will be some demolition and removal of the furniture (information/loans desk and returns bench) and some drilling to the floor to install cabling. At the end, the result will be an enhanced Information point and reserve area. This is part of an upgrade to service point areas at Hargrave-Andrew, Peninsula and Law Libraries.

There are 3 Summer units running in Nov/Dec, so we will have the reserve books for those units readily available next to the Holds shelves, and there will be no disruption to borrowing.
